The Sun Hydraulics DPBBOAV (Material Number: DPBBOAV) is a normally closed, pilot-operated, 2-way directional cartridge valve designed for moderate flow circuits. It can function independently or be used to actuate larger pilot-operated directional or logic cartridges. The valve operates by shifting when the pressure differential between port 1 and port 3 exceeds the set threshold. It is important to note that pressure at port 3 directly adds to the valve's setting, which may limit its use as a work port in certain circuits; a four-port version might be more suitable in such cases. This model is interchangeable with direct-acting versions as they share identical cavities and flow paths. However, it is not bistable and can modulate between two positions based on pilot pressure exceeding the set value. The valve features Sun's floating style construction to reduce internal binding due to installation torque or machining variations. This valve fits into cavity T-11A and belongs to Series 1 with a capacity of 7 gpm (28 L/min). Factory pressure settings are established at 4 gpm (15 L/min), with a maximum operating pressure of 5000 psi (350 bar). The control pilot flow ranges from 7-10 in\u00b3/min (0.11-0.16 L/min), while maximum leakage at 110 SUS (24 cSt) is limited to 1 in\u00b3/min at 1000 psi (15 cc/min at 70 bar). Adjustments can be made by turning clockwise up to five turns, using an internal hex size of 5/32 inches (4 mm), with specific torque requirements for both installation and locknut adjustments. The model weighs approximately .60 lb (0.30 kg) and uses a Viton seal kit for cartridge sealing needs.

Normally closed, pilot-operated, 2-way directional cartridges are switching devices typically used in moderate flow circuits. They can be used by themselves or to actuate larger pilot-operated directional cartridges or logic cartridges. The valve shifts when the pressure differential between port 1 and port 3 exceeds the setting.

  • Pressure at port 3 is directly additive to the setting of the valve. Because of this, port 3 may not be useable as a work port in your circuit. If this is a consideration, the 4 port version of this valve may be a solution.
  • Direct-acting and pilot-operated versions of these valves are interchangeable. They fit the same cavities and have the same flow paths.
  • This valve is not bistable; it is capable of modulating between the two positions shown.
  • When pilot pressure exceeds the valve setting, pilot flow may be a consideration. See performance curves for pilot consumption vs. load pressure above the valve setting. If this is a problem, the direct acting version of this valve would be a solution.
  • Incorporates the Sun floating style construction to minimize the possibility of internal parts binding due to excessive installation torque and/or cavity/cartridge machining variations.
